Memory Corruption Vulnerability in Adobe Acrobat Reader
CVE-2017-2941

7.8HIGH

What is CVE-2017-2941?

A memory corruption vulnerability exists in Adobe Acrobat Reader when handling Compact Font Format (CFF) data. Attackers can exploit this flaw to potentially execute arbitrary code, posing significant risks to users' systems. Affected versions include Adobe Acrobat Reader 15.020.20042 and earlier, 15.006.30244 and earlier, and 11.0.18 and earlier. Users are advised to upgrade to the latest version and review security guidelines provided by Adobe.
